Map是双列集合的顶层接口。 Map集合的数据结构仅仅针对键有效,与值无关。 Map集合存储的是键值对形式的元素,键唯一,值可以重复Map集合有HashMap、Hashtable、TreeMap三个常用子类。 1、HashMap底层数据结构是哈希表。线程不安全,效率高。允许使用null键和nu...
分类:
其他好文 时间:
2014-12-21 23:27:35
阅读次数:
245
------Java培训、Android培训、ios培训、.Net培训、期待与您交流!------集合与IO的一个小联系:Properties 是集合中的一员,他是hashtable的子类也就是说它具备map集合的特点,而且它里面存储的键值对都是字符串该类最主要的操作是用于操作配置文件的这里只简单说...
分类:
其他好文 时间:
2014-12-20 19:39:41
阅读次数:
209
一、前言 Tair支撑了淘宝几乎所有系统的缓存信息(Tair = Taobao Pair,Pair即Key-Value键值对),内置了三个存储引擎:mdb(默认,类似于Memcache)、rdb(类似于Redis)、ldb(高性能KV存储),其中前2者定位于cache缓存,ldb则定位于持久化存储....
分类:
其他好文 时间:
2014-12-19 21:55:02
阅读次数:
335
Bundle类是一个key-value对,“A mapping from String values to various Parcelable types.”1. 声明Bundle对象实例,压入键值对,并传递对象实例: /** * Indicate that the connection...
分类:
移动开发 时间:
2014-12-19 17:05:14
阅读次数:
234
Redis对象系统
前面介绍了Redis用到的所有主要数据结构,如简单动态字符串(SDS)、双端链表、字典、压缩列表、整数集合等
Redis并没有直接使用这些数据结构来实现键值对数据库,而是基于这些数据结构创建了一个对象系统,这个系统包含字符串对象、列表对象、哈希对象、集合对象和有序集合对象这五种类型的对象,每种对象都用到了至少一种我们前面所介绍的数据结构。
Redis对象系统还实现了内存回...
分类:
其他好文 时间:
2014-12-18 18:55:58
阅读次数:
183
一、Redis键值对
Redis数据库里面的每个键值对(key-value)都是由对象组成的,键是一个字符串对象,值是字符串对象,列表对象,哈希对象,集合对象,有序集合对象中的五种之一。
Redis没有直接使用C语言传统的字符串表示,而是自己构建了一个名为简单动态字符串SDS的抽象类型,并将SDS用作Redis的默认字符串表示。
SET msg “helloworld”
键是一个字符串对象...
分类:
其他好文 时间:
2014-12-18 09:17:24
阅读次数:
211
1、编译环境准备1.1环境确认Redis是一个开源、支持网络、基于内存、键值对存储数据库,使用ANSI C编写。所以在搭建Redis服务器时需要C语言的编译环境gcc或g++。首先确认系统中是否存在C语言的编译环境,终端运行如下命令: #gcc –version或 #g++ --vers...
分类:
其他好文 时间:
2014-12-17 22:32:20
阅读次数:
272
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
namespace Dictionary字典
{
class Program
{
static void Main(string[] args)
{
//...
分类:
其他好文 时间:
2014-12-17 20:58:09
阅读次数:
370
在.NET Framework中,Hashtable是System.Collections命名空间提供的一个容器,用于处理和表现类似keyvalue的键值对,其中key通常可用来快速查找,同时key是区分大小写;value用于存储对应于key的值。Hashtable中keyvalue键值对均为obj...
哈希表是最基础的数据结构之一,利用键值对存储并检索数据的一种非线性结构。
在其它各种结构线性表、树等数据结构中,记录在结构中的位置是随机的,和记录关键字之间不存在确定的关系,因此,在结构中查找记录时需进行一系列和关键字的“比较”的基础上。在顺序查找时,比较的结果为“==”与“!=”两种可能;在折半查找、二叉排序树查找和B-树查找时,比较的结果为“”3种可能。查找的效率依赖于查找过程中所进...
分类:
编程语言 时间:
2014-12-17 14:42:48
阅读次数:
214